حرفي (حوسبة)

(بالتحويل من محرف (برمجة))

في علم الحاسوب، الحَرْفِيّ[1] أو الكائن الحرفي[1] (بالإنجليزية: Literal)‏ هو تدوين لتمثيل قيمة ثابتة في النص المصدري.[2][3] تحتوي جميع لغات البرمجة تقريبًا على تدوينات للقيم الذرية مثل الأعداد الصحيحة، وحسابات الفاصلة المتحركة، والسلاسل، وعادةً للبوليان والمحرف؛ يحتوي بعضها أيضًا على تدوينات لعناصر الأنواع التي تم تعدادها والقيم المركبة مثل المصفوفات والسجلات والكائنالدالة المجهولة هي كائن حرفي لنوع الدالة.

  • المتغيرات أو الثوابت هي رموز يمكن أن تأخذ واحدة من فئة القيم الثابتة، حيث يتم تقييد الثابت بعدم التغيير. غالبًا ما يتم استخدام الحرفيات لتهيئة المتغيرات، على سبيل المثال في ما يلي، 1 هو حرفي صحيح، وسلسلة الأحرف الثلاثة في "cat" هي سلسلة حرفيات :
    int a = 1;
    string s = "cat";
    
    في تحليل المفردات،

في بعض اللغات الموجهة للكائنات (مثل ECMAScript)، يمكن أيضًا تمثيل الكائنات بالحروف. يمكن تحديد هذا الكائن باستخدام القيم الحرفية للوظيفة. تدوين الأقواس أدناه، والذي يستخدم أيضًا دالة مجهولة، هنا نموذج لحرف الكائن:

{"cat", "dog"}
{name: "cat", length: 57}

انظر أيضًا

عدل

مراجع

عدل
  1. ^ ا ب معجم المصطلحات المعلوماتية (بالعربية والإنجليزية)، دمشق: الجمعية العلمية السورية للمعلوماتية، 2000، ص. 322، OCLC:47938198، QID:Q108408025
  2. ^ Donovan، John (1972). Systems programming. McGraw-Hill. ص. 45. ISBN:978-0-07-017603-4. OCLC:298763. مؤرشف من الأصل في 2020-07-09.
  3. ^ "Literals". IBM Knowledge Center. مؤرشف من الأصل في 2020-07-09. اطلع عليه بتاريخ 2020-05-13.